Question
Magnitude of force F experienced by a certain object moving with speed v is given by $\text{F}=\text{k}\text{v}^2$ where k is constant. Find the dimensions of K.

Answer

Since, $\text{F}=\text{k}\text{v}^2$ Here, $[\text{k}]=\frac{[\text{F}]}{[\text{v}^2]}$ $=\frac{[\text{MLT}^{-2}]}{[\text{LT}^{-1}]^2}$ $=[\text{M}^1\text{L}^{-1}]$
